What is sandbagging in spades?
If a player/team took more tricks than they bid, a single point is scored for each overtrick, called an "overtrick", "bag" or "sandbag" (a bid of 5 tricks with 6 tricks taken results in a score of 51 points).How are you penalized in spades?

If you over bid, you risk losing the number of points of your bid. If you under bid, you have a good chance of making your bid, and any bags are effectively minus points for that hand, but you still get the points for your hand.What is the 10 bag penalty in spades?
Each time a partnership wins 10 bags (cumulative through a game), that partnership receives a 100-point penalty. Example: Alex and Charlie bid 4 tricks and win 7, then they bid 3 and win 6, then they bid 4 and win 9. They now have 11 bags (3+3+5) and receive a 100-point penalty. The additional bag carries over.Is spades a game of skill or luck?

A bid of 0 tricks is known as Nil. This is a declaration that the player who bid Nil will not win any tricks during the play. There is an extra bonus for this if it succeeds and a penalty if it fails. The partnership also has the objective of winning the number of tricks bid by the Nil's partner.What is the mercy rule in spades?

Renege - When a player has a card from the lead suit and can follow suit but does not. Reneging is considered cheating and penalized if proven occurred. If a team challenges reneging has occurred they must identify which book on the table the player did not follow suit.How many sandbags can you get in spades?
